- „musig im pflegidach“ powered by murikultur präsentierte am Sonntag,
20. November 2016, 20.30 - im Pflegidach der Pflegi Muri
Knower (USA)
Visuelle Musik die abgeht.
Das progressiv Pop-Duo KNOWER hat nun sein viertes Album "Life" veröffentlicht. Das Duo führt seine erlebnisintensive-kunstvolle Reise - welche mit den Vorgänger "Louis Cole und Genevieve Artadi", "Think Thoughts" & "Let Go" begonnen hat - weiter. In Muri werden sie mit einer hochkarätigen Band zu hören sein.
Seit 2010 präsentieren sie ihre Arbeit auf UA-cam mit einzigartigen Pop-Covers und Originalen - darunter ein Song mit Pomplamoose sowie dem UA-cam-Titelseite-Song "Window Shop". Sie haben mit Künstlern wie Tim Lefebvre, David Binney, Kneebody, John Escreet - die alle schon in Muri waren - Dirty Loops, Brad Mehldau, Sal Principato von Liquid Liquid und Daedelus zusammengearbeitet. Für ihr neuestes Unternehmen gehen Louis Cole und Genevieve Artadi tiefer in das elektronische Gebiet, bleiben dabei aber ihrem unverkennbaren Sound treu, welcher durch den Einsatz von farbigen Harmonien, zwingenden Melodien und explosiven Grooves gekennzeichnet ist. Louis Cole ist ein bombastischer Schlagzeug-Virtuose, der auch minutiös programmiert und sehr eigenständig Keyboards spielt. Genevieve Artadi kann nahtlos vom funky Sprechgesang zum geradlinigen Ton übergehen und dabei unkonventionelle Harmonien weben die anmutige Atmosphären schaffen. Trotz endlosen langen Aufnahme Tagen in ihrem Los Angeles „Schlafzimmer-Schrägstrich-Studio“, sind Louis und Genevieve Bühnen nicht fremd. Erst kürzlich waren sie mit Pomplamoose auf einer erfolgreichen West Coast Tour und spielten vor ausverkauften Hallen in LA, Seattle, Portland und San Francisco. Louis and Genevieve arbeiten unablässig an Videos für jeden ihrer Songs. So ist ihr UA-cam Kanal mit über 6.500 Abonnenten ihr Fenster zur Welt. Genevieve erklärt: „In Los Angeles sind die meisten Menschen visuell orientiert, wahrscheinlich ist das so, weil hier die meisten Filme und TV-Serien produziert werden. Zudem ist die Vielfalt gross in LA - endlose Variationen in Arten von Lebensmitteln, Kleidern, Einstellungen, Reichtum, Wohnstile und Kunst. Außerdem glaube ich, dass Los Angeles ein Ort der Dualitäten, der Widersprüche ist, wo man das Gefühl hat zu einem grösseren Bild zu gehören, aber gleichzeitig auch isoliert, gereizt, und melancholisch ist.
